Wer mit Maven arbeitet, kommt nicht umhin Jar's zu ins eigenen Projekt zu integrieren, die nicht im zentralen Repository zu finden sind. Um solche
fremden Pakete (Jar's) in eigene Repository (
/Users/ebert/.m2) zu integrieren benötigt man nicht eine eigene Maven-Installation. Klassischer Wiese braucht man eine Maven-Installation und führt dann in der Shell folgenden Befehl aus:
mvn install:install-file -DgroupId=java.plugin -DartifactId=plugin -Dversion=jre-1.5 -Dpackaging=jar -Dfile=/System/Library/Frameworks/JavaVM.framework/Versions/1.5/Home/lib/plugin.jar -- jetzt ist das betreffende Jar registriert.
Wenn man mit Eclipse arbeitet kann man das auch ohne zweite Maven-Installation machen. Eclipse bringt Maven schon mit. So kann man z.B:
install:install-file -DgroupId=java.plugin -DartifactId=plugin -Dversion=jre-1.5 -Dpackaging=jar -Dfile=/System/Library/Frameworks/JavaVM.framework/Versions/1.5/Home/lib/plugin.jar direkt im Run-Dialog unter Goals von Maven eingeben. Dieser Dialog ist eigentlich nicht für diese Verwendung gedacht, funktioniert aber.
Keine Kommentare:
Kommentar veröffentlichen